Theology - B.A.

The major in theology, undertaken within the context of the liberal arts and sciences, provides students with a solid grounding for study at the graduate level, as well as preparation for various career paths. Theology courses are offered in distinct yet interrelated areas. The major also includes the option of a concentration in Pastoral Ministry.

Major Requirements:

A minimum of 33 semester hours is required.

Individualized Plan of Study:

Each student will work with an advisor on an individualized plan of study, a customized major if you will.

Elective Courses


27 credit hours in elective Theology courses. 

Under this plan, students will be encouraged to cluster electives, in consultation with an academic advisor, for a focus in Hispanic Theology & Ministry, Biblical Studies, Interfaith Studies, Health Care Ministry, Prison Ministry, Church Management or Theology/Teaching.
